Semi-detached two-bay single-storey with attic house, one of a pair built c.1865, seemingly originally for staff of the nearby railway. The building is now in use as a private dwelling. The building is constructed in rubble with granite dressings to the openings, whilst the slated overhanging gable-ended pitched roof has a brick chimneystack. The entrance is to the south gable and consists of a replacement timber door. The windows are flat-headed and have replacement top-hung timber frames. Cast-iron rainwater goods. The property is situated back from the roadside behind a relatively long garden.
This largely well preserved railway or estate workers’ house of the mid 19th-century successfully compliments its semi-rural surroundings.
